It's by no means a speed demon.. built like a brick shit house! Heavy!! It did get to 60mph alot quicker than I thought it would...and that's fast enough for me and the family. No tabs on this one. 80 gallon tank. This thing planes super fast ..running a 24p bravo 1 prop. We boat parker and havasu.. we were getting beat up in our 22 essex on the strip as we mostly are able to only boat weekends. Problem solved with this boat. Cabin is huge also.
